November 12, 2023, Winkelhof Estate in the Steigerwald

The hamlet “Winkelhof” is surrounded by forest between meadows and fish ponds in a valley floor of the Steinachbach, west of Buch. The group of buildings consists of four farms, with the forester's house and the front half-timbered building shaping the appearance of the hamlet. The forester's house, a former water and forest castle, was built by the Lords of Thüngfeld. This house stands on a kind of island and is surrounded by a pond except for the driveway. In 1421 the entire hamlet, including the agricultural land, became the property of the Ebrach monastery. Two former forest workers' houses, including the half-timbered building mentioned, have been owned by the Benedictine Münsterschwarzach Abbey for around 20 years. The place name "Winkelhof" was derived from the original medieval farming settlement "Winkele", which existed south of the hamlet and which was dissolved in the Middle Ages. Built in 1933 as a conventional outdoor pool, natural pool since 2005, so no chemicals are used. Swimming pool (33 x 18 meters, seven lanes), non-swimmer pool (27 x 18), stream for small children, original slide from the 1930s, stage for events, a good 2300 cubic meters of water volume, 6000 square meters of sunbathing area.

Around the small town of Gerolzhofen there are three smaller bodies of water, the Gerolzhofener Weiher (the central pond is also known as "Hörnauer See"), the Neuen and the Alten See, each of which is characterized by a wide reed belt. These offer good breeding conditions for some rare bird species, which mainly specialize in reeds. For this reason, a visit is particularly worthwhile at this time. Breeding birds such as bluethroats, great reed warblers, red-crested pochards, purple herons, warblers, black-necked grebes, Montagu's harriers and little bitterns can be observed here.

Are there any lakes suitable for swimming near Nonnenkloster?

Yes, the Ebrach Natural Swimming Pool offers a chemical-free swimming experience. Originally built in 1933, it was converted into a natural pool in 2005, providing a large swimming area and ample sunbathing space for visitors.

What historical significance do the lakes in this region hold?

The lakes and ponds around Nonnenkloster have deep historical roots, often linked to the Cistercian monks from Ebrach Abbey. They created many of these ponds, such as the Ponds in the Handthal Valley, for fish farming to provide food, especially during Lent. This historical water management is a defining characteristic of the landscape, similar to the sophisticated systems found at places like Maulbronn Monastery.

Are there any hidden gems or less-known lakes worth visiting?

The Ponds in the Handthal Valley, just outside Ebrach, are a beautiful example of a less-known area. These historical fish ponds, nestled amidst a dense beech forest, are now a protected wetland and an important habitat. You might even spot beaver territory there, offering a unique natural experience away from more frequented spots.
